Pat the wings dry
Pat the wings dry with paper towels and place in a bowl.
1
Coat in baking powder
Toss the wings in baking powder (see recipe for measurements) and place in the air fryer basket.
2
Cook in the air fryer
Cook in the air fryer for 10 minutes. See the recipe card for temperature. Toss the wings after 5 minutes by opening the air fryer and giving them a shake, then re-insert and continue cooking.
3
Butter and Frank's Hot
Remove the wings and toss in a combination of butter and Frank's Red Hot Sauce, the place back in the air fryer.
4
Continue cooking
Continue to cook the wings in the air fryer, this time at a higher temperature, until they reach the desired level of crispiness. (see recipe card for temperature and recommended times)
5
Remove and enjoy!
Remove from the air fryer, plate with celery and carrots (and potentially ranch or blue cheese dressing if desired) and serve hot! Enjoy!
